What Affects Real Estate License Cost in Santa Rosa?

Breakdown

Pre-licensing course: $200-$700. Exam fee: $50-$150. License application: $50-$200. Total startup: $500-$2,000

Ongoing

MLS access: $300-$600/year. Association dues: $200-$500/year. CE courses: $100-$300/year

Tips to Save on Real Estate License in Santa Rosa

  • 1.Online pre-licensing courses are 30-50% cheaper than classroom
  • 2.Many brokerages cover your startup costs in exchange for a commission split
  • 3.Pass the exam the first time โ€” retakes cost $50-$100 each
  • 4.Some states require fewer education hours than others

How long does it take to get a real estate license?

2-6 months depending on your state's education requirements and how quickly you complete the coursework and pass the exam.
